Various substituted phenyl, pyridyl and benzyl zinc chlorides have been generated from the corresponding lithium or magnesium organometallic reagents. These have been cross- coupled with 2-(6-bromo-2-pyridyl) pyrimidines in the presence of tetrakis (triphenylphosphine) palladium (0) to produce a series of substituted pyridylpyrimidine fungicides in 32–99% yields.
